Error 1130 Hy000 Host Is Not Allowed To Connect
Contents |
here for a quick overview of the site Help Center Detailed answers to any questions you might have Meta Discuss the workings and policies of this site sqlstate hy000 1130 host is not allowed to connect to this mysql server About Us Learn more about Stack Overflow the company Business Learn more about error 1130 00000 host is not allowed to connect to this mysql server hiring developers or posting ads with us Stack Overflow Questions Jobs Documentation Tags Users Badges Ask Question x Dismiss Join
Host Is Not Allowed To Connect To This Mysql Server Windows
the Stack Overflow Community Stack Overflow is a community of 4.7 million programmers, just like you, helping each other. Join them; it only takes a minute: Sign up ERROR 1130 (HY000): Host
Host Machine Name Is Not Allowed To Connect To This Mysql Server
'' is not allowed to connect to this MySQL server up vote 42 down vote favorite 15 Why oh why can I not connect to mysql? mysql -u root -ptest101 -h xxx.xxx.xxx.xxx ERROR 1130 (HY000): Host 'xxx.xxx.xxx.xxx' is not allowed to connect to this MySQL server In my.cnf I have the below # Instead of skip-networking the default is now to listen only on # localhost host is not allowed to connect to this mysql server workbench which is more compatible and is not less secure. bind-address = 0.0.0.0 I also ran the below... 'UPDATE mysql.user SET Password = PASSWORD('test101') WHERE User = 'root'; FLUSH PRIVILEGES; I can access on the host machine using mysql -u root -ptest101 but not using mysql -u root -ptest101 -h xxx.xxx.xxx.xxx Wow...why is this happening? I am n ubuntj 12.04 mysql> SELECT host FROM mysql.user WHERE User = 'root'; +---------------------------------------------+ | host | +---------------------------------------------+ | % | | 127.0.0.1 | | ::1 | | | localhost | +---------------------------------------------+ 5 rows in set (0.00 sec) mysql ubuntu share|improve this question edited Sep 30 '13 at 19:15 asked Sep 30 '13 at 18:30 Tampa 10.4k48132221 Remember that mysql accounts aren't just usernames. they're user@host pairs, where either of the pair can be a wildcard. You might be using the right username, but did you grant the right host privileges as well? –Marc B Sep 30 '13 at 18:47 add a comment| 7 Answers 7 active oldest votes up vote 91 down vote accepted Your root account, and this statement applies to any account, may only have been added with localhost access (which is recommended). You
Open-Source Projects Websites Presentations Why am I seeing "ERROR 1130 (HY000): Host ‘192.168.0.2' is not allowed to connect to this MySQL server"? Posted by Eric on 14 March 2014, 4:09 am When you connect to a MySQL server, it
Host 'localhost' Is Not Allowed To Connect To This Mysql Server
checks it's grants table (the "user" table in the "mysql" database on the MySQL server) error 1045 (28000): access denied for user 'root'@ (using password: yes) against the IP address of the connecting MySQL client machine. If there are NO MATCHING ENTRIES in the "host" column in the host is not allowed to connect to this mariadb server "user" table in the "mysql" database, mysqld will IMMEDIATELY CLOSE THE CONNECTION with ERROR 1130. For example, a client (192.168.0.2) tries to connect to it's MySQL server (192.168.0.100) and gets: [root@dbclient ~]# mysql -u jennifer --password=toughPassword http://stackoverflow.com/questions/19101243/error-1130-hy000-host-is-not-allowed-to-connect-to-this-mysql-server -h 192.168.0.100 my_database ERROR 1130 (HY000): Host '192.168.0.2' is not allowed to connect to this MySQL server [root@dbclient ~]# ..a simple "telnet" TCP-connection test proves that the problem is not a firewall - the client is able to get to port 3306 (the MySQL port) on the database server: [root@dbclient ~]# telnet 192.168.0.100 3306 Trying 192.168.0.100... Connected to 192.168.0.100. Escape character is '^]'. GHost '192.168.0.2' is not allowed to connect to this http://www.ericshalov.com/2014/03/14/why-am-i-seeing-error-1130-hy000-host-is-not-allowed-to-connect-to-this-mysql-server/ MySQL serverConnection closed by foreign host. [root@dbclient ~]# If we login to the MySQL server, and run "mysql", we can look at the grants table: [root@dbserver ~]# mysql mysql mysql> SELECT host,user FROM user; +-----------------+-----------+ | host | user | +-----------------+-----------+ | 192.168.0.6 | jennifer | | 192.168.0.7 | jennifer | | 127.0.0.1 | root | | ::1 | root | | localhost | jennifer | | localhost | root | +-----------------+-----------+ 11 rows in set (0.00 sec) mysql> We can see that "jennifer" *is* authorized to connect from several IP addresses, but not from the client IP 192.168.0.2. So we add the GRANT for access from THAT IP: mysql> GRANT ALL PRIVILEGES ON jennifer.* TO 'my_database'@'192.168.0.2' IDENTIFIED BY 'toughPassword'; Query OK, 0 rows affected (0.00 sec) mysql> FLUSH PRIVILEGES; Query OK, 0 rows affected (0.00 sec) ..and voila: [root@dbclient ~]# mysql -u jennifer --password=toughPassword -h 192.168.0.100 my_database mysql> Share: These icons link to social bookmarking sites where readers can share and discover new web pages. Related posts: Why am I seeing "ERROR 1290 (HY000): The MySQL server is running with the -read-only option so it cannot execute this statement"? How do I create a new MySQL database for a user? How big is my MySQL database? Help! I forgot my MySQL root password! | Ta
support and about this FAQ About the SQLyog program Connection issues How does SQLyog connect to MySQL? HTTP(s)-tunneling SSH-tunneling Connection problems Using http://faq.webyog.com/content/23/36/en/i-get-error-1130-host-is-not-allowed-to-connect-or-access-denied-or-could-not-connect-.html the GUI Managing your MySQL Database Systems Database Schema Synchronization MySQL DATA synchronization SQL Scheduler and Reporting Tool Importing external data Backup/Restore SQLyog Job Agent (SJA) Working with Views, Stored Procedures and Triggers Character Set and Localization Issues MySQL bugs that affect SQLyog Questions on Open Source and Compiling Sitemap 13 users online | 13 Guests and 0 Registered is not Most popular FAQs I get error 1130 "Host is not allowed to ... (352502 views) Error no. 2003: Can't connect... (237597 views) SQLyog Version History (174573 views) Error no. 1045: "Connection denied..." (126328 views) Error No. 2005: Unknown MySQL server host... (100867 views) What is HTTP-tunneling? (88790 views) Can I use SQLyog with the WINE Windows emulator ... (81963 views) is not allowed Error no. 1251: "Client does not support authentication..." (76991 views) What Is SSH and SSH-tunneling? (62222 views) The "DELIMITER" command does not have effect. Why is ... (56156 views) Latest FAQs SQLyog Version History (2014-06-08 10:22) I get error 1130 "Host is not allowed to ... (2014-01-30 12:21) About CHUNKs and BULKs (2014-01-09 11:53) SQLyog is a client for the MySQL server - ... (2013-08-04 04:48) Problems creating a functional DSN on 64 bit Windows. ... (2013-07-22 08:34) Sticky FAQs Connection issues » Connection problems ID #1024 I get error 1130 "Host is not allowed to connect ..." or "Access denied ..." or "Could not connect ..." Error 1130 is a networking error. The server cannot resolve the hostname of the client. Or the host is not allowed to connect to the MySQL server.There are basically 2 categories of possible reasons: * The simple one: In MySQL a user a user is specified using BOTH the user name and the host from where the user may connect. If no user has been created where the host-part (usi